Nusretiye Mosque. The Nusretiye Mosque is a magnificent structure built by Sultan Mahmud II in the Tophane district of Istanbul, Turkey. This temple was erected between 1822 and 1826 by order of the Sultan following his victory over the Janissaries in 1826. The mosque's name, "Nusretiye," means "victory" and symbolizes Mahmud II's triumph over his enemies. The construction of this building was completed in the year of his victory, making it even more significant in Turkish history.
